当前位置: 首页 > news >正文

DM、Oracle、GaussDB、Kingbase8(人大金仓数据库)和HIVE给列增加注释

DM数据库给列增加注释

1、创建表

CREATE TABLE test222

(

id int NOT NULL PRIMARY KEY,

name varchar(1000) DEFAULT NULL,

email varchar(1000) DEFAULT NULL,

phone varchar(1000) DEFAULT NULL

)

2、给列添加注释

comment on column TEST222.NAME is '这是一个列注释';

例如:

comment on column TEST222.NAME is '姓名';

comment on column TEST222.EMAIL is '邮箱';

comment on column TEST222.PHONE is '电话';

Oracle

1、创建表

create table student(
id int primary key,    
name varchar2(1000),
email varchar2(1000),
phone varchar2(1000)
)

2、给列添加注释

comment on column student.name is '姓名';

comment on column student.email is '邮箱';

comment on column student.phone is '电话';

comment on table student is '测试表'

GaussDB

openGauss和postgressql的SQL类似

1、创建表

CREATE TABLE test.student(

id int,

name varchar(1000),

email varchar(1000),

phone varchar(1000)

)

2、添加备注

COMMENT ON COLUMN test.student."id" IS '编号';

COMMENT ON COLUMN test.student."name" IS '名称';

COMMENT ON COLUMN test.student."email" IS '邮箱';

COMMENT ON COLUMN test.student."phone" IS '手机';

参考:PostgreSQL 创建表时如何为列添加注释|极客笔记 (deepinout.com)

 Kingbase8(人大金仓数据库)给列增加备注

1、创建表

CREATE TABLE test (
    id int,
    name varchar(1000) ,
    email varchar(1000) ,
    phone varchar(1000) ,
    CONSTRAINT test_pkey PRIMARY KEY (id)
);

2、给列添加注释

单独执行sql添加注释:comment ON column 表名.列名 is '注释';

例如:

comment ON column regre.public.test.name is '名称';

comment ON column regre.public.test.email is '邮箱';

comment ON column regre.public.test.phone is '电话';

Hive修改列备注

1、创建表

CREATE TABLE test(

id int,

name varchar(1000),

email varchar(1000),

phone varchar(1000)

)

2、修改备注

alter table test change column name name varchar(1000) comment '姓名';

alter table test change column email email varchar(1000) comment '邮箱';

alter table test change column phone phone varchar(1000) comment '电话';

alter table test change column name name string comment '姓名';

3、添加带有列注释的表

CREATE TABLE test(

id int,

name varchar(1000) comment '姓名',

email varchar(1000) comment '邮箱',

phone varchar(1000) comment '电话'

)

http://www.lryc.cn/news/269466.html

相关文章:

  • C语言实例_stdlib.h库函数功能及其用法详解
  • Error in onLoad hook: “URIError: URI malformed“ found in…报错处理以及完善uniapp针对对象传参
  • c语言-位操作符练习题
  • 园林机械部件自动化三维测量检测形位公差-CASAIM自动化三维检测工作站
  • o2o生活通全开源尊享版+多城市切换+企业付款+交友IM+平台快报
  • UE4开发BIM程序 的 流程
  • 【AI大语言模型】ChatGPT在地学、GIS、气象、农业、生态、环境等领域中的应用
  • 【面试题】写一个睡眠函数
  • 4. 云原生之kubesphere基础服务搭建
  • 思福迪运维安全管理系统 任意文件读取漏洞
  • OCR在审核应用落地
  • 借贷协议 Tonka Finance:铭文资产流动性的新破局者
  • Python+Yolov5+Qt交通标志特征识别窗体界面相片视频摄像头
  • 浅谈高并发以及三大利器:缓存、限流和降级
  • 深入ArkUI:深入实战组件text和text input
  • WPF 基础(Binding 二)
  • 限制el-upload组件的上传文件大小
  • 什么是爬虫,为什么爬虫会导致服务器负载跑满
  • 线上隐私保护的未来:分布式身份DID的潜力
  • 服务器被入侵后如何查询连接IP以及防护措施
  • 【开源】基于Vue+SpringBoot的公司货物订单管理系统
  • 2023-12-29 服务器开发-Centos部署LNMP环境
  • CEC2017(Python):五种算法(DE、RFO、OOA、PSO、GWO)求解CEC2017
  • 数字身份验证:跨境电商如何应对账户安全挑战?
  • Nature | 大型语言模型(LLM)能够发现和产生新知识吗?
  • C# 使用ZXing.Net生成二维码和条码
  • Windows系统配置pytorch环境,Jupyter notebook编辑器安装使用(深度学习本地篇)
  • 详解“量子极限下运行的光学神经网络”——相干伊辛机
  • uniapp通过蓝牙传输数据 (安卓)
  • LT8612UX-HDMI2.0 to HDMI2.0 and VGA Converter with Audio,支持三通道视频DAC